Description

These records relate to the site and buildings at Hampton Court Palace. They cover responsibilities and procedures of the originating body (including office notices and distribution of work), reports of committees and advisory bodies, minutes and circulated papers and building records for improvements and redevelopments on site.

This series contains records which pre-date the creation of the Property Services Agency

Selection and destruction information
Records selected for transfer are those that have potential administrative, legal or research value including: Reports of committees and advisory bodies including minutes and circulated papers; Papers relating to legislation including the interaction between government bodies; Documents relating to significant changes to the fabric and use of the buildings
